black fur and black eyes\tblack fur and red eyes\twhite fur and black eyes\twhite fur and red eyes
predicted fraction\t9/16\t3/16\t3/16\t1/16
predicted percentage\t56.25%\t18.75%\t18.75%\t6.25%
simulated fraction\t5/10\t2/10\t2/10\t1/10
simulated percentage\t50%\t20%\t20%\t10%
in the dihybrid cross, both of the parents had black fur and black eyes.
the offspring varied.
complete
the predicted values for the four phenotypes form a ratio. the simulated values match this predicted ratio.
- For the first blank, in a dihybrid cross (assuming independent assortment of two traits), the predicted phenotypic ratio for the offspring of two heterozygous parents (for both traits) is 9:3:3:1. Looking at the predicted fractions (9/16, 3/16, 3/16, 1/16), they correspond to the 9:3:3:1 ratio (simplifying the fractions' numerators: 9, 3, 3, 1).
- For the second blank, the simulated fractions are 5/10, 2/10, 2/10, 1/10, which simplify to 5:2:2:1. This is close to 9:3:3:1 (when scaled or compared), so the simulated values approximately match the predicted ratio.
